Panoz Pulls the Wraps off its New Abruzzi Spirit of Le Mans
Cottage sports car builder Panoz has built two roadgoing models in its history (not counting the homologation models of the Esparante GTR-1 “Batmobile”): the cycle-fendered throwback AIV Roadster and the handsome Esparante. Now the company has unveiled its third road car, the Abruzzi Spirit of Le Mans, and it’s a break with tradition in more ways than one. The first departure from the norm is the body. It’s made from a material called Recyclable Energy Absorbing Matrix System (REAMS) and is the first automotive application of the material. In addition to being recyclable, REAMS is also lighter than, and yet as strong as, carbon fiber. It is also dent resistant and shatter-proof. read more
